Such reactions can be initiated by free radicals, derived from compounds (initiators) such as benzoyl peroxide, ammonium persulphate or azobis-isobutyronitrile or by ionic mechanisms... [Pg.321]

Ozyacetic acids derived from o-phenylhenzol droxamic acids are oxidised by persulphate to phenanthridone through the intermediacy of an ami(fyl radical (A.R. Forrester et Tetrahedron Letters, 1977, 3601). [Pg.40]

Potassium ruthenate (K2RUO4), which can be readily prepared from reaction of ruthenium trichloride with aqueous persulphate, can be used cata-lytically in the presence of 8208 for the oxidation of organic substrates under mild conditions. RuO " is considered to act as a two-electron oxidant. [Pg.102]
